摘要
Two men with metastatic paraganglioma/pheochromocytoma underwent PET/CT examination in our hospital to understand the treatment effect and progression of the disease. Both patients had previously been treated with I-131-MIBG, and at this evaluation, both of them underwent Ga-68-DOTATATE and F-18-MFBG PET/CT. The Ga-68-DOTATATE PET/CT showed more metastases in the images of these 2 patients. This case highlighted that Ga-68-DOTATATE PET/CT is superior to F-18-MFBG PET/CT in detecting metastases from paraganglioma and pheochromocytoma in these 2 patients.
